COLUMBIA, Mo., April 19th, 2024 – The Missouri FFA Association recognized Payton Rodgers of the Savannah FFA Chapter as the state Star in Agricultural Placement at the 96th Missouri FFA Convention. She is the daughter of Blaine and Melissa Rodgers of Gallatin. Her advisors are Jeff Baumann, Jessica Aeschliman, Joe Meade and Mikaila Livingston.

State Stars in Agricultural Placement are selected based on outstanding achievement in work experience in an agricultural business as a part of a student’s supervised agricultural experience program and active participation in FFA. 

American Family Insurance sponsors the 16 Area Star in Agricultural Placement awards and the State Star in Agricultural Placement Award.

Rodgers’ supervised agricultural experience program involves employment at Rodgers Livestock. She is responsible for feeding and making nutritional changes, maintaining herd health, halter-breaking calves, and assisting customers with shows.

As an FFA member, Rodgers has served as the president of the Area I Association. She has also competed on a state-winning dairy evaluation career development event team. In addition to FFA, Rodgers is a member of the American Maine-Anjoy Association and the Kodiak Kadetts 4-H Club.

After high school graduation, Rodgers plans to attend Redlands Community College and judge livestock. She then plans to transfer to a four-year university to study agribusiness and agricultural communications.

The Missouri FFA has 26,830 members representing 362 chapters. The national organization has more than 945,000 members representing 9,163 chapters in all 50 states, Puerto Rico and the U.S. Virgin Islands.
